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
76577 43 427 098428894 3235
53570430 7109070563
53570430 7109070563
024663288 200086230 11594 940088
All about undefined
Interested in learning more?
53570430 7109070563
024663288 200086230 11594 940088
See more
031462380 967311171
40132043 61 306108935 76 1288132
See more
418 84770149 45919
2939 42974615 470
See more